Dicentra
Dicentra, a genus of perennial herbs. Dicentra are native to Asia and North America. They thrive in light, fertile soil. Smaller species, such as Dutchman's-breeches, are five to eight inches (13 to 20 cm) high; larger species, such as golden eardrops, may be five feet (1.5 m) tall. All species have feather-shaped leaves. The red, pink, yellow, or white flowers may be heart-shaped, as in bleeding heart; or two-spurred, as in squirrel corn.
Dicentra is a genus of the family Fumariaceae.
